搭建ntp服务器

2024-09-28 15:12:38 30 Admin
手机网站制作

 

搭建NTP服务器

 

网络时间协议(NTP)是一种用于同步计算机系统时钟的协议。在计算机网络中,各个设备的时钟不可能完全一致,而NTP服务器的作用就是为其他设备提供一个准确的统一时间。

 

搭建NTP服务器并使其正常运行需要进行以下几个步骤:

 

1. 硬件要求:搭建NTP服务器所需的硬件配置并不高,一台普通的计算机即可,只要满足操作系统的要求即可。

 

2. 安装操作系统:需要在服务器上安装一个支持NTP的操作系统,例如Linux、Windows或FreeBSD等。这里以Linux系统为例。

 

3. 安装NTP服务:在Linux系统中,可以使用命令行工具yum来安装NTP服务。运行以下命令:

 

```

yum install ntp

```

 

这将自动下载并安装NTP服务。

 

4. 配置NTP服务:在安装成功后,需要对NTP进行配置。配置文件位于/etc/ntp.conf。打开该文件并进行以下配置:

 

```

server ntp.example.com

server 0.pool.ntp.org

server 1.pool.ntp.org

server 2.pool.ntp.org

```

 

其中,ntp.example.com是你自己的NTP服务器域名,而0.pool.ntp.org、1.pool.ntp.org和2.pool.ntp.org是NTP服务器列表,可以根据自己的需要选择使用哪个。

 

5. 启动NTP服务:配置完毕后,使用以下命令启动NTP服务:

 

```

systemctl start ntpd

```

 

或者

 

```

service ntp start

```

 

这将启动NTP服务并将其设置为开机自启动。

 

6. 验证NTP服务器:搭建完成后,需要验证NTP服务器是否正常工作。可以使用以下命令查看服务器状态:

 

```

ntpq -p

```

 

如果返回正常的NTP服务器列表,则表明NTP服务器已正常工作。

 

7. 配置其他设备:搭建完NTP服务器后,可以将其他设备配置为与该服务器同步时间。在设备上修改NTP服务器的设置,将其指向搭建好的服务器,即可实现与服务器的时间同步。

 

8. 维护NTP服务器:搭建好NTP服务器后,还需要进行维护工作。可以使用以下命令来检查和修复时间同步问题:

 

```

ntpq -p

```

 

此命令将显示与服务器同步的设备列表。如果有设备出现同步问题,可以使用以下命令来强制重新同步:

 

```

ntpdate -u ntp.example.com

```

 

其中ntp.example.com是你的NTP服务器域名。

 

以上就是搭建NTP服务器的主要步骤。通过搭建一个NTP服务器,可以为网络中的设备提供准确的时间,并保证各设备的时间一致性,从而提高整个网络的可靠性和安全性。同时,在时间同步方面,NTP服务器还可以提供其他高级功能,例如时间修正、时间跟踪等。因此,搭建一个NTP服务器对于网络管理人员来说是非常有价值的。

Copyright © 悉地网 2018-2024.All right reserved.Powered by XIDICMS 备案号:苏ICP备18070416号-1